Course Content

• Space Tourism Safety Regulations and Protocols
• Emergency Response Procedures in Microgravity
• Spacecraft Systems Failure Analysis and Mitigation (Space Tourism Crisis Response)
• Medical Emergencies and First Aid in Space
• Psychological Support and Crew Resource Management in Space Tourism
• Search and Rescue Operations in Space
• Legal and Ethical Considerations of Space Tourism Accidents
• Communication Systems and Data Management during Crises
• Risk Assessment and Management in Space Tourism Environments
